  • Publication number: 20170009597
    Abstract: A turbo-machine having a plurality of component slots accessible from the outside, wherein a thermal transfer line is supplied to at least one section of a component slot such that, upon escape of leakage gas out of the section of the component slot, the leakage gas thermally interacts with the thermal transfer line, wherein the thermal transfer line has a plurality of temperature sensors at different locations on the thermal transfer line and the temperature sensors are designed to detect temperature values on the thermal transfer line at the different locations.

  • Patent number: 8616163
    Abstract: A lean combustion method is provided for a four-stroke reciprocating internal combustion engine having a cylinder, in which a combustion chamber is delimited by a cylinder head and a piston is movable in a reciprocating manner, the piston being able to vary the volume of the combustion chamber. A fuel can be introduced directly into the combustion chamber, and at least one gas exchange inlet valve and one gas exchange outlet valve are provided for a gas exchange. An intermediate compression can be set in the combustion chamber at a gas exchange top dead center and a main compression can be set at an ignition top dead center.
